//! This module implements expansion of delegation items with early resolved paths.
|
|
|
|
|
//! It includes a delegation to a free functions:
|
|
|
|
|
//!
|
|
|
|
|
//! ```ignore (illustrative)
|
|
|
|
|
//! reuse module::name { target_expr_template }
|
|
|
|
|
//! ```
|
|
|
|
|
//!
|
|
|
|
|
//! And delegation to a trait methods:
|
|
|
|
|
//!
|
|
|
|
|
//! ```ignore (illustrative)
|
|
|
|
|
//! reuse <Type as Trait>::name { target_expr_template }
|
|
|
|
|
//! ```
|
|
|
|
|
//!
|
|
|
|
|
//! After expansion for both cases we get:
|
|
|
|
|
//!
|
|
|
|
|
//! ```ignore (illustrative)
|
|
|
|
|
//! fn name(
|
|
|
|
|
//! arg0: InferDelegation(sig_id, Input(0)),
|
|
|
|
|
//! arg1: InferDelegation(sig_id, Input(1)),
|
|
|
|
|
//! ...,
|
|
|
|
|
//! argN: InferDelegation(sig_id, Input(N)),
|
|
|
|
|
//! ) -> InferDelegation(sig_id, Output) {
|
|
|
|
|
//! callee_path(target_expr_template(arg0), arg1, ..., argN)
|
|
|
|
|
//! }
|
|
|
|
|
//! ```
|
|
|
|
|
//!
|
|
|
|
|
//! Where `callee_path` is a path in delegation item e.g. `<Type as Trait>::name`.
|
|
|
|
|
//! `sig_id` is a id of item from which the signature is inherited. It may be a delegation
|
|
|
|
|
//! item id (`item_id`) in case of impl trait or path resolution id (`path_id`) otherwise.
|
|
|
|
|
//!
|
|
|
|
|
//! Since we do not have a proper way to obtain function type information by path resolution
|
2024-02-11 09:22:52 +01:00
|
|
|
//! in AST, we mark each function parameter type as `InferDelegation` and inherit it during
|
|
|
|
|
//! HIR ty lowering.
|
2023-11-26 15:57:31 +03:00
|
|
|
//!
|
|
|
|
|
//! Similarly generics, predicates and header are set to the "default" values.
|
|
|
|
|
//! In case of discrepancy with callee function the `NotSupportedDelegation` error will
|
2024-02-11 09:22:52 +01:00
|
|
|
//! also be emitted during HIR ty lowering.
